Scotty
> 3 dayThis device exceeded my expectations in that I didnt expect it to be as accurate as it is nor built as sturdy as it is for the price (I set my expectations low). Its very easy to use, easy to read, and sports a very strong magnetic base. I tested the accuracy on my table saw blade using a Woodpecker combination square to verify 90 and 45 degrees. It was spot on. Very happy with my purchase.
